A Local Transformation-based Constraint-guided GMP Compatible with an Interpolation Scheme

Abstract

The T-CGMP inference scheme combines the GMP principles with additional constraints to guide inference in the case where the observation does not match the rule premise. This paper studies its exploitation in the case where several rules are available, in particular considering the case of two rules: it proposes a local variant of T-CGMP and examines its behaviour in this interpolation-like framework, highlighting its specific features, in particular the original uncertain outputs it produces to keep track of shape mismatches. The resulting inference scheme can thus be seen as an intermediary between GMP and interpolation.
